Vital Power Group is seeking an Internal Account Manager in Chester to manage key customer accounts and resolve any client queries. This role includes quoting for potential sales opportunities, ensuring all KPIs are met, and holding regular account reviews.
The ideal candidate will have experience in a sales environment, excellent organizational and communication skills, and a good level of general education.
The role offers various employee benefits, a supportive workplace culture, and opportunities for professional development.

How to prepare for a job interview at Vital Power Group
✨Know Your Key Accounts
Before the interview, research Vital Power Group and their key customer accounts. Understand their products and services, especially in Power & EV Solutions. This will help you demonstrate your knowledge and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Prepare for Sales Scenarios
Be ready to discuss your experience in a sales environment. Think of specific examples where you've successfully managed accounts or resolved client queries.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ers clearly.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
Since excellent communication is crucial for this role, practice articulating your thoughts clearly and confidently. You might be asked to explain how you would handle a difficult client or present a sales opportunity, so prepare some scenarios in advance.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ions ready about the company culture, KPIs, or professional development opportunities. This shows your enthusiasm for the role and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you.
